evaporate To change into or pass off in vapor; Important part of the rising damp cycle in gravestones; the force which pulls salts and minerals towards the surface of stone and masonry structures combined with capillary action.

evaporation The process of water changing phases from a liquid state to a vapor.

evaporated milk Preserved milk that has much of the water content removed through evaporation. Similar to condensed milk, but not nearly as sweet.
